WebWashington state law (RCW 4.24.730) provides protection for an employer who responds to a prospective employer’s request for job performance reference information about a current or former employee. The law states that the employer providing the reference is presumed to be acting in good faith and is immune from civil and criminal liability ... WebFeb 28, 2024 · Missouri applies the immunity only when an employer responds in writing to a written request for reference information, and the employer must provide a copy of the written response to the employee.

Webemployer fring an employee because she discussed her salary with another employee. Another example is an employer decreasing an employee’s work hours because he asked his coworkers about their rates of overtime pay. 2. What are my rights?
